Turtlehead Radio 6925 USB 0522 UTC
« on: September 01, 2012, 1447 UTC »
Heard what sounded like some touch tone, dead air, then high pitched voice at 0524, more dead air, another voice with Turtlehead Radio ID at 0525z. More dead air, or possibly faded out, then music heard around 0533z. I think they were still on at 0551z, but difficult to tell, as it was quite weak.
